Beijing, January 15 (Youth.cn) -On January 15th, 2024, in Harbin, on the Central Street in Daoli District, craftsmen were creating the two Asian Winter Games mascots, "Bin Bin" and "Ni Ni," attracting many tourists to watch and take photos.
